(EMAILWIRE.COM, August 05, 2009 ) KAMPALA, Uganda — To celebrate 2009 being named the UN “Year of the Gorilla”, Volcanoes Safaris, a unique great ape ecotourism business that specializes in mountain gorilla safaris to Uganda and Rwanda, is announcing a special offer to encourage great ape tourism. Right now, travelers who book any tailor-made gorilla safari to Rwanda or Bwindi from Kigali are offered two free nights at Mount Gahinga Lodge at Mgahinga National Park in Uganda.
This offer, worth almost $1000 per person, entitles visitors to free nights at this stunning lodge thatÂ’s nestled in the the foothills of the Virunga volcanoes on the border of Uganda, Rwanda, and the DRC. The lodge is being newly renovated, with an added sunroom that faces the volcanoes and a terrace and lush gardens. Aside from mountain gorilla tracking, visitors can climb a volcano, go birding, or just take a hike in one of the most beautiful landscapes in Africa.
Through Volcanoes Safaris integrated ecotourism business practices, each tourist plays a direct role in promoting the conservation of the great apes and this precious ecosystem. Through Volcanoes unique programs, local communities also benefit from sensitive tourism practices in this area.
